Obverse description Central field occupied by a multi-line Arabic legend in bold Naskhi script, reading the name and titles of the ruler. The inscription fills the flan in characteristic Ghurid fashion, arranged in horizontal lines across the field. A simple decorative border element, possibly a rosette or floral device, appears at the lower margin. The flan is irregular and slightly scalloped at the periphery, typical of hammered billon jitals of the period.
